Internet child porn ring thwarted

Police nabbed 21 suspects across Poland on allegations of dealing in online child pornography following a tip-off from German authorities, a police spokesman said Tuesday.

Eight of the suspects admitted to the allegations of whom four have already been charged, national police spokesman Mariusz Sokolowski said in a statement.

One was placed under court-ordered detention for three months pending trial, he added.

Officers seized 32 computers, five hard drives and more than 1,500 computer discs in the nationwide swoop, he said, adding that the ring was suspected of propagating both photos and videos.

In Poland, possession and distribution of child pornography carries a maximum sentence of eight years behind bars.
